Black Public Media Celebrates Pride Month with AI Dance Film

Black Public Media’s AfroPoP Digital Shorts series marks Pride Month with an innovative AI dance party film, “Hands Performance.” The film, set to premiere June 17 on the organization’s YouTube channel, features a non-binary AI named Being the Digital Griot. Erika Alexander, Gabourey Sidibe, and More Urge Black American to ‘Be Heard!’

Black Public Media (BPM) has launched BE HEARD!, a social media campaign engaging the African American community around key issues surrounding the November 3 election.
